Find the slope of the line through the following points
(3,-20) and (5,8)
m =

Answer: m=14

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the slope, we use the formula [tex]m=\frac{y_{2}-y_{1} }{x_{2}-x_{1} }[/tex]. Since we are given 2 points, we can use those points to plug in.

[tex]m=\frac{8-(-20)}{5-3} =\frac{28}{2} =14[/tex]

Our slope is m=14.
